Heading to the Northern Territory is the angling adventure of a lifetime and although many guides and lodges will have tackle available, for peace of mind and consistency of approach, it does pay to have your own kit with you. This is particularly important in respect of fly fishing tackle where you will be accustomed to the balance of your own set up. Read More
